Immunophenotypic spectrum of plasma cell leukemia.

M D Linden1, A J Fishleder, R R Tubbs

  • 1Department of Pathology, Cleveland Clinic Foundation, Ohio 44106.

Cancer
|March 1, 1989
PubMed
Summary

Plasma cell leukemia (PCL) exhibits a variable immunotype, unlike normal B-cell maturation or typical multiple myeloma (MM). This immunophenotypic spectrum in PCL warrants further investigation into its prognostic significance.

Area of Science:

  • Hematology
  • Immunology
  • Oncology

Background:

  • Normal B-cell maturation involves distinct immunologic marker expression.
  • Multiple myeloma (MM) plasma cells typically share the immunophenotype of normal plasma cells.
  • Plasma cell leukemia (PCL) is a rare, aggressive plasma cell dyscrasia.

Observation:

  • Four PCL cases presented with atypical immunophenotypes.
  • Immunomarkers such as B1 antigen, surface immunoglobulin (SIg), T10 antigen, plasma cell antigen (PCA), and cytoplasmic immunoglobulin (CIg) showed variable expression.
  • All cases were monoclonal for lambda light chains and negative for common acute lymphoblastic leukemia antigen (CALLA).

Findings:

  • None of the PCL cases exhibited a typical B-cell differentiation immunophenotype.

  • One case was PCA-positive but also expressed B1 and SIg.
  • Three cases expressed T10 and CIg; two of these also showed SIg, weak PCA, and B1 expression.
  • Implications:

    • The study highlights the broad immunophenotypic spectrum of PCL.
    • This heterogeneity in PCL immunophenotypes suggests a departure from normal B-cell maturation pathways.
    • Further research is needed to determine the prognostic value of PCL immunophenotypic variability.
